It's always annoying when a band's Greatest Hits compilation substitutes live or remixed versions of their original songs, rather than sticking to the original studio versions that you're familiar with.
Case in point: I've owned Foreigner's "Records" since my early music collecting days (it was released in 1982!), but was always annoyed that they included a live version of probably their biggest hit of the time, "Hot Blooded."
So apparently in the aughts I decided to pick up a more complete and up-to-date collection to replace it, which would hopefully not have any live versions, and also include a few of their later hits. Only to find out that the entire freaking collection is live. 🤦🤦🤦🤦🙄
This shouldn't be so hard.
